About The Book

The modern-day suburb began and began booming in 19th-century Britain. As suburbia spread the New Woman arose and fin-de-siecle concerns grew suburban men felt more besieged. Anxieties about hygiene pollution purity the home class gender roles patrilineal power and the state of the Empire rippled through British fiction.
